Answer
A homologous series is a group of organic compounds that can be described by the same general formula or functional group. Each successive compound in the series differs from the previous one by a constant unit, usually a -CH₂ group.

Answer
A cracking reaction is a chemical process in which larger hydrocarbons are broken down into shorter or more useful hydrocarbons or molecules, typically through the application of heat or catalysts.
